Migrating Files to the Cloud: Steps, Risks, and Costs

Moving files to cloud platforms can streamline collaboration, strengthen data protection, and reduce on‑premises maintenance. Success depends on careful planning: understanding your data, selecting suitable storage tiers, estimating transfer times and costs, and protecting security and compliance. This guide outlines the practical steps, common risks, and budget considerations for organizations in the United States.

Migrating Files to the Cloud: Steps, Risks, and Costs

Migrating files to cloud platforms is as much a process and governance exercise as it is a technical one. The goal is to move data with minimal disruption while improving resilience, security, and accessibility for teams in your area. A well-run migration reduces downtime, avoids surprise bills, and sets a foundation for long-term management of storage, backups, and lifecycle policies.

Cloud Storage Solutions: what to plan for

Before moving a single byte, inventory your data. Classify by sensitivity (public, internal, confidential), performance needs (active vs. archival), and retention requirements. Decide which Cloud Storage Solutions match each class: hot/standard tiers for frequently accessed content, cool/nearline tiers for infrequent access, and archive tiers for long-term retention. Map regulatory obligations (such as HIPAA for healthcare data or industry frameworks like SOC 2) and align regions accordingly. Choosing a region closer to users can reduce latency, and selecting US regions can simplify compliance.

Integration planning is equally important. Determine identity and access models (SSO, role-based access controls), define encryption key management (provider KMS vs. customer-managed keys), and outline logging requirements. Establish guardrails for versioning, object locking/legal hold, and lifecycle transitions to control both risk and spend over time.

When should you choose paid cloud services?

Free tiers are useful for experimentation, but most production workloads benefit from paid cloud services due to SLAs, durability guarantees, granular access controls, and compliance features. Paid plans often include advanced security, cross-region replication choices, object immutability, configurable lifecycle rules, and enterprise management tooling. Consider upgrade triggers such as hitting free tier caps, needing formal support, or requiring audit-friendly logging and retention. Cost drivers typically include storage per GB per month, operation/request fees, data egress, and optional features like replication or retrieval from archive tiers. Estimating these early helps avoid surprises once production usage ramps up.

Learn more today about Cloud Storage Solutions

A pragmatic, step-by-step approach keeps migrations predictable:

1) Assess and scope: size the dataset, identify data owners, and prioritize folders or buckets with the highest business value. 2) Design the target: choose storage tiers, regions, IAM roles, encryption settings, and lifecycle policies. 3) Pilot: migrate a representative subset to validate performance, integrity checksums, permissions mapping, and tooling. 4) Migrate at scale: use parallelized transfer tools, schedule windows to minimize user impact, and monitor throughput and errors. 5) Cutover and optimize: freeze changes, perform delta syncs, switch clients, then tune lifecycle rules, caching, and access patterns.

Risk management during migration should be continuous. Common issues include transfer failures, mismatched permissions, unexpected egress charges, and user disruption. Mitigate by enabling server-side or client-side encryption, testing IAM policies in a staging environment, using checksums for validation, and running change freezes during cutover. For very large datasets or limited bandwidth, consider physical seeding devices from providers to shorten timelines and lower network strain. Prepare training materials and clear communications so users understand how to access data post-cutover.

Real-world cost and provider comparison. Cloud storage pricing generally includes three elements: storage per GB per month, operation charges for reads/writes/listing, and data egress when moving data out of a provider or region. Archive tiers can be cheaper to store but have retrieval and early-deletion fees. Multi-region replication increases resilience but adds cost. The snapshot below gives representative storage pricing for popular services in the United States.


Product/Service Provider Cost Estimation
S3 Standard (US East) Amazon Web Services (AWS) About $0.023 per GB/month for first 50 TB
Azure Blob Storage Hot (LRS) Microsoft Azure About $0.018–$0.020 per GB/month, region dependent
Cloud Storage Standard (Regional) Google Cloud About $0.020 per GB/month in many US regions
B2 Cloud Storage Backblaze About $0.005 per GB/month
Hot Cloud Storage Wasabi About $0.0059–$0.0069 per GB/month, with egress policy
IDrive e2 Object Storage IDrive About $0.004 per GB/month

Prices, rates, or cost estimates mentioned in this article are based on the latest available information but may change over time. Independent research is advised before making financial decisions.


Beyond raw storage, budget for migration tooling and operations. Request-heavy workloads (e.g., many small files) can generate API costs. Egress fees apply when moving data to the public internet or another provider. For hybrid workflows, consider caching gateways or content delivery networks to reduce repeated reads. Lifecycle rules that shift cold files to cooler tiers can cut monthly bills without changing how users work.

Data protection and governance should be embedded from day one. Enforce least-privilege access and monitor with centralized logs. Use immutable storage or object lock to protect against accidental deletion and ransomware. Decide whether to use provider-managed keys, customer-managed keys, or external key managers, balancing ease of use with control. Document retention schedules and legal hold procedures, and regularly test restore processes from backups to confirm recoverability.

Performance planning helps forecast migration duration. Roughly estimate transfer time by dividing total data size (in gigabits) by available upload bandwidth (in megabits per second). Parallelism matters: multiple upload threads and optimized chunk sizes increase throughput, while WAN acceleration and direct interconnects can stabilize performance. For remote offices in your area with limited connectivity, schedule staged moves and off-peak transfers, and validate that endpoint agents or mapped drives are updated after cutover to prevent sync conflicts.

A successful cloud file migration balances precision and pragmatism. Clear data classification, right-sized storage tiers, careful cost estimation, and layered security reduce risk while preserving flexibility. With a small pilot, measured scaling, and post-cutover optimization, organizations can achieve reliable access, predictable spend, and a maintainable foundation for ongoing data growth.